Transaction 62df3fe83ce50c80deb84c077754032b8e4e3eea5ea23429f9d0e1db71f9c73d

1 Input
2 Outputs
  • 62df3fe83ce50c80deb84c077754032b8e4e3eea5ea23429f9d0e1db71f9c73d:0
  • value  8038576
    address  1AgM7yhKe4CdBNMFR34jwuYmuW4M7anfTc
  • 62df3fe83ce50c80deb84c077754032b8e4e3eea5ea23429f9d0e1db71f9c73d:1
  • value  620000
    address  39BTXC2PkG2pgb3HqkGpCNBmTox3oo6zNG